The Seeed Studio KiwiSDR Kit is a wide-band SDR + GPS antenna for the beagle bone black and beagle bone green. KiwiSDR is a software-defined radio (SDR) covering shortwave, the longwave & AM broadcast bands, various utility stations, and amateur radio transmissions, world-wide, in the spectrum from 10 kHz to 30 MHz.
100% Open Source / Open Hardware
Waterfall tunes independently of audio and includes zooming and panning
Multi-channel, parallel DDC design using bit-width optimized CIC filters
Good performance at VLF/LF since we personally spend time monitoring those frequencies
Automatic frequency calibration via received GPS timing
